Quick Comparison

Feature revel shopify-pos
Pricing Subscription-based Subscription-based
Hardware Compatibility iPad and specific hardware Various hardware options
Inventory Management Advanced features Basic features
Customer Management Comprehensive CRM tools Integrated with Shopify
Offline Capability Yes Limited
Integration Options Limited third-party apps Extensive third-party apps
Target Audience Restaurants and retail Retail and e-commerce

What is revel?

Revel is a cloud-based point of sale (POS) system designed primarily for the restaurant and retail industries. It offers tools for managing sales, inventory, and customer relationships.

What is shopify-pos?

Shopify POS is a point of sale system integrated with the Shopify e-commerce platform. It allows retailers to manage in-store sales alongside their online store, providing a unified view of inventory and customer data.

Frequently Asked Questions

What types of businesses benefit from revel?

Revel is particularly beneficial for restaurants and retail businesses that require robust inventory and customer management features.

Can shopify-pos work without an internet connection?

Shopify POS has limited offline capabilities, meaning it may not function fully without an internet connection.

Is there a free trial for revel or shopify-pos?

Both Revel and Shopify POS typically offer free trials or demos, but availability may vary. Check their respective websites for the most current information.

What hardware is needed for revel?

Revel requires an iPad and specific hardware such as cash drawers and card readers, which are compatible with its system.
